Spain at a Glance

Visit one of the world’s most frequently-visited countries in Spain. Spain’s rich history, spectacular natural landscapes, vibrant culture, and great food combine to make it a world-class travel destination. In addition to being a top vacation spot in Europe, Spain is also a major hub for many industries in Europe. Energy, finances, manufacturing, and agriculture are all major industries in the country, and the country receives millions of business travelers each year as well.

Spain ranks second in the World Tourism rankings among all countries, trailing only its neighbor to the north, France. Spain welcomes more than 83 million visitors annually, offering its visitors an extremely wide range of experiences and attractions. The many great cities in Spain, such as Madrid and Barcelona, welcome millions of visitors each year. Thousands more tourists enter the country to explore the Pyrenees mountain range in northern Spain or the thousands of miles of Spanish coastline.

Spain is a great travel destination all year due to its warm summers and mild winters. However, late summer and early fall are typically the most popular times to visit the country.

Where is Spain?

Spain is located on the Iberian Peninsula, in southwestern Europe. It shares a land border with Portugal, France, and the microstate of Andorra. Spain borders both the Atlantic Ocean and the Mediterranean Sea. The Strait of Gibraltar is an 8-mile strait in the south of Spain that separates the European continent from North Africa.

Spain belongs to the Schengen Area of the European Union, composed of a group of European nations which abolished the use of passports at their mutual borders. However, visitors from outside this area must still show a passport upon entry to the region.

As of June 2022, American travelers are not required to show proof of COVID-19 vaccination upon arrival in Spain.

Spain has many major international airports. The largest airport in the country is Madrid-Barajas Airport (MAD). Other major airports include El Prat Airport in Barcelona and Alicante Airport in Valencia.

Popular Attractions and Activities

Spain’s major cities of Madrid, Barcelona, Valencia, and Santiago de Compostela are all major travel destinations for tourists in the region. Each city is distinguished by its unique architecture and culture.

One of the country’s most well-known landmarks is the Plaza Mayor in the center of Madrid. The plaza is lined with cafes and shops, with a statue of King Phillip III at its center. Not far from the plaza are the famous Cathedral de la Almudena and the Royal Palace of Madrid, the largest functioning royal palace in Europe.

There is a great deal of Spanish culture, both modern and historical, to discover beyond Madrid as well. The Guggenheim modern art museum in Bilbao is one of the most frequently-visited art museums in the world. Not far from Bilbao is the luxurious beach resort town of San Sebastian.

Other significant regions for Spanish tourism include the Costa del Sol region along the southern coast, the Pyrenees Mountains in the north, and the Canary Islands, a small archipelago in the Atlantic, southwest of the Spanish mainland.
